    My quick rating - 5.5/10. This flick carves out a unique niche in the indie horror space with its bizarre story and dark sense of humor. Following a family of murderous sideshow performers on the dying carnival circuit, the movie thrives on atmosphere and visual appeal but stumbles in storytelling. One of the features of this film that I noticed right away is its dedication to practical effects, which lend a raw, gritty edge to the grotesque world it builds. The visuals are undeniably captivating, creating a surreal, hallucinatory aesthetic that pairs well with the film’s twisted tone. Unfortunately, these hallucinatory sequences occasionally feel tedious, detracting from the narrative's momentum. When CGI is used, it falls short of the film’s overall quality, breaking the immersion created by its otherwise impressive visuals. The quirky characters, played by largely unrecognizable but committed actors, are a strong point. Each performer brings a distinct charm to their role, enhancing the eerie carnival atmosphere. The film’s dedication to its indie roots is commendable, as it represents a clear labor of love from the Adams family who clearly are passionate about horror filmmaking and no, that isn't an Addams Family joke. While the movie isn’t a slasher, it offers a subtler, more atmospheric brand of horror. The twisted ending leaves a lasting impression, though the bizarre narrative sometimes feels more like a loosely connected series of vignettes than a cohesive story. In the end, Where the Devil Roams stands out for its creativity and ambition, offering a step above your typical homemade horror flick. Its dark humor and unique vision make it worth a watch for fans of experimental indie horror, though its pacing and inconsistent effects work may deter others.
